WebSep 22, 2024 · Other arguments put forward against fracking include the risks of seismicity that prompted the current moratorium in England, following a report by the Oil and Gas Authority in November 2024. There are also concerns related to the contamination of aquifers, as well as pollution around fracking sites and from associated traffic.

WebDec 7, 2015 · December 7, 2015. Multinational companies are targeting new swathes of central Scotland for fracking that could impact as many as a million people, according to an investigation by The Ferret.
